We've been hoping it would happen, but last week, it was finally confirmed that Marvel Studios is moving forward with Deadpool 3. Star Ryan Reynolds has met with writers Wendy Molyneux and Lizzie Molyneux-Loeglin (Bob's Burgers), and is on board with their take on the Merc with the Mouth. 

While the movie is going to be R-Rated, it will bring Wade Wilson into the Marvel Cinematic Universe, and that's obviously exciting for a lot of reasons. How it's all going to work obviously remains to be seen, but there's no way Deadpool won't be teaming up with some familiar faces from the wider MCU; in fact, there are a lot of exciting possibilities for who he could cross paths with.

That's what we're going to be taking a look at here as we delve into 10 of the most likely candidates for a cameo appearance in the upcoming Deadpool 3 from characters who currently reside in the MCU.

10. She-Hulk

She-Hulk

We haven't met the Marvel Cinematic Universe's version of She-Hulk yet, but it's believed her series will be comedic in nature, so a team-up with Deadpool certainly wouldn't be outside the realm of possibility. What could lead to these two crossing paths is hard to say, though with Jennifer Walters set to defend superhumans in court, perhaps the Merc with the Mouth will find himself in legal trouble?

Even if that's not the case, Wade Wilson has faced The Hulk on more than one occasion, so why not have his cousin clash with Deadpool instead? (in what's sure to be a battle for the ages)

After all, the mercenary's healing factor means he could take quite the beating from an out of control She-Hulk, only to continue healing from whatever punishment she dishes out. That could be a lot of fun to watch unfold, and an exciting way to add the green-skinned hero to a top-tier franchise.
 

9. War Machine

War-M

Unfortunately, there's no more Iron Man in the Marvel Cinematic Universe following the events of Avengers: Endgame, but War Machine remains the next best thing.

Something tells us that General "Thunderbolt" Ross will forgive Rhodey for helping the Secret Avengers in Avengers: Infinity War given what happened next, so he's likely still working for the U.S. Government. If that's the case, then War Machine could very easily be dispatched to apprehend the Merc with the Mouth.

After all, he caused a hell of a lot of chaos in his first two solo outings, and it seems unlikely that such behaviour would go unanswered in the MCU. Seeing Deadpool battle a hero like War Machine would be a blast (no pun intended) and lead to some explosive, must-see action scenes.

7. Rocket

Rocket

With his friends dead and gone, Rocket ended spending quite a bit of time on Earth during Avengers: Endgame and familiarised himself with many of Earth's Mightiest Heroes in the process.

While he later rejoined his fellow Guardians, it wouldn't be outside the realm of possibility for Rocket to choose to return to "Terra," only to find himself face to face with Deadpool. The Merc with the Mouth becoming reluctant allies with this talking raccoon has all the makings of an instant classic, especially when it's Bradley Cooper that Ryan Reynolds would be trading barbs with.

Throw in their shared love of weaponry, and we could be looking at two firm friends here. Who knows, perhaps Deadpool could even choose to one day join the Guardians of the Galaxy!

4. Doctor Strange

Strange1

In Doctor Strange in the Multiverse of Madness, the Sorcerer Supreme will be travelling through the Marvel Multiverse - alongside the Scarlet Witch - presumably visiting alternate realities in the process. Needless to say, it's entirely possible that's where Deadpool first appears in this shared world. 

Having the Merc with the Mouth remember his "past life" as the only leftover from Fox's X-Men Universe would be pretty funny, but what if he later seeks out Strange's help to return there? 

That could be what brings key supporting characters to the Marvel Cinematic Universe (Vanessa and Negasonic Teenage Warhead, for example), but either way, we'd love to see just how exasperated Strange would get with Deadpool as he deals with Wade Wilson's ramblings and fourth-wall breaks. 
 

3. Spider-Man

Spidey

Spider-Man in an R-Rated movie? It's hard to imagine in some respects, but with Sony Pictures looking to take advantage of the Marvel Cinematic Universe's popularity, they could be open to this.

The scenes the web-slinger appears in could be chosen carefully, of course, and there's no reason this would have to mean Peter Parker is dropping F-Bombs left, right and centre (just look at how Colossus was handled in those first two Deadpool movies). Regardless, fans want to see this team-up become a reality, and we're sure both Marvel and Sony would benefit from this.

By the time Deadpool 3 is released, he'll have been M.I.A. for a few years, so Spider-Man showing up will no doubt increase interest. Sony, meanwhile, benefits from having their star attraction appear in a movie that's almost certainly going to end up breaking more box office records!
